Place baking tray on base with pierced hole hanging over cider collection jug. Fill with apple pulp midway up the bucket. Place wooden press top on wood pulp and Jack on top so that the jack will press down on the press and up against the top of the frame when pumped. Pump up the jack and press out the good stuff.
How do I make cider from apple pulp?
Wash your apples and roughly chop them into quarters or six pieces, depending on the size. Cut out any rotten bits and put those on the compost heap. Throw apple pieces into your washed bucket. Bash apple pieces in the bucket with the fence post repeatedly until you’re exhausted.

How to Make Cider at Home Without a Press. If you do not have an apple press when making cider at home, then you can either use a juicer (a masticating juicer) or a food processor – both will get the job done. Juicer – You don’t need to worry about coring or taking out the seeds – the juicer will handle this.

Can you make cider without a cider press?
This instructable will tell you how to make your own cider without a press. To make about 8 litres of cider you’ll need approximately two supermarket carrier bags full of apples. The various yeasts etc will probably set you back around £3 for the batch, less if buying in bulk.
